India, Argentina Sign Agreement for Exploration of Lithium, Other Critical Minerals
New Delhi, Feb 19 (PTI) – In a significant development for the mining sector, India and Argentina have sign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) to enhance collaboration in the exploration and resource development of critical minerals, particularly lithium. This agreement was formalized in the presence of Union Minister for Coal and Mines, G Kishan Reddy, and Raúl Alejandro Jalil, the Governor of Catamarca, Argentina.
The discussions centered around expanding cooperation in lithium exploration and investment opportunities. Both nations recognize the importance of critical minerals in the era of electric vehicles and renewable energy.
A key highlight was the signing of an MoU between Mineral Exploration and Consultancy Limited (MECL), a public sector undertaking under the Ministry of Mines of India, and the Provincial Government of Catamarca. This agreement is expected to pave the way for deeper collaboration in the exploration and development of these essential minerals.
Argentina, renowned for its vast lithium reserves, emerges as a crucial partner for India, especially for securing essential minerals needed for electric vehicle batteries and renewable energy storage solutions.
Further discussions included ongoing lithium exploration efforts by Khanij Bidesh India Ltd (KABIL) & Greenko in Catamarca and the potential for increased participation of Indian companies in mining projects within Argentina.
Both parties explored avenues for investment, long-term supply agreements, and joint ventures to strengthen India’s access to lithium. Senior officials engaged in discussions about policy frameworks, regulatory aspects, and sustainable mining practices to ensure a mutually beneficial partnership.
Emphasizing knowledge exchange and infrastructure support, this collaboration marks a promising step towards boosting India’s engagement in Argentina’s mining sector.
